"We are using the TRAP console that has a Linux-based UI, which is not user-friendly. The TAP console looks very advanced. Currently, we are maintaining three different consoles, and it is sometimes hard to switch between them or try to grab the data."
"The weaknesses of Trend Micro ScanMail are that it doesn't fully protect ad-based web access and lacks proper security for Outlook, iOS, and web browser access."
"ScanMail was one of the best solutions a few years ago, but it is no longer the best solution because of its old-fashioned management console. Customers associate it with something that is old because there is no change in the management console. It has old icons, and it is not fresh enough. It is also not easy to use or play with. The report engine is also old-fashioned. Customers want something easier, quicker, and cleaner."

Proofpoint Targeted Attack Protection is ranked 23rd in Advanced Threat Protection (ATP) while Trend Micro ScanMail is ranked 27th in Anti-Malware Tools with 5 reviews. Proofpoint Targeted Attack Protection is rated 7.0, while Trend Micro ScanMail is rated 6.6. The top reviewer of Proofpoint Targeted Attack Protection writes "Dynamic runtime engine and good protection, but needs better support and a single console".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Trend Micro ScanMail writes "Integrates well with mail platforms, but the UI is pretty old-fashioned".
